Simplified measurement of monoglycerides, diglycerides, triglycerides, and free fatty acids in biological samples.

IPublished methods for the determination of plasma triglycerides are of two kinds, enzymatic (1-3) and colorimetric (4-7). Both require preliminary removal of phospholipids and saponification of triglycerides. With the enzymatic method, glycerin released is quantitatively determined with the specific enzyme GPDH’ and NAD. In the colorimetric methods, glycerin is oxidized to formaldehyde with periodic acid. The formaldehyde is then reacted to form a chromotrope with chromotropic acid (4, 5, 7) or acetylacetone (6). FFA are extracted from the plasma and determined acidimetrically as described by Dole (8) and others (9-11). The colorimetric determination of plasma FFA as described by Duncombe (12) is not an alternative procedure to the Dole method, since, as Duncombe himself admits, phospholipids interfere with this determination. Measurement in plasma of both triglycerides and FFA requires a long and laborious standardization procedure to obtain good reproducibility.
